  • February 7, 2014
    Note: Larger version HERE, but you'll probably still try to wipe earth off your monitor like a speck of dust. This is a picture of earth as seen by the Mars Rover Curiosity. In case you've been living in a cave with bears for the past year or the name didn't give it away, the... / Continue →